    Abstract: In one aspect, based on at least a received first state of health of a battery pack and an initial state of charge of the battery pack, a method may include determining, by a state of charge estimator of a digital twin battery model, states of charges for the battery pack. Based on the states of charges for the battery pack, the method may include determining, by a voltage predictor of the digital twin battery model, predicted battery voltages. Based on the predicted battery voltages, the method may include determining, by a state of charge corrector of the digital twin battery model, a voltage difference between the predicted battery voltages and measured voltages. Based on the voltage difference, the method may include correcting, by the state of charge corrector, the states of charges to generate corrected states of charges for the battery pack.

    Abstract: In one aspect, a method may include generating an aging battery dataset including information pertaining to age histories of electric vehicles, cell manufacturer specifications, and laboratory tests. Based on the information and battery health metrics associated with battery pack modules, the method may include predicting a first state of health of the battery pack modules. The method may include receiving a second state of health of the battery pack modules, wherein the second state of health is determined based on determined states of charges for the battery pack modules. The method may include determining an uncertainty for the second state of health using a rest duration after and before charging of the battery pack modules. Based on the uncertainty, the first state of health, and the second state of health, the method may include determining a confidence score for the second state of health of the battery pack modules.

    Abstract: In one aspect, a computer-implemented method may include receiving charge cycle data pertaining to a battery pack. The method may include determining, based on the charge cycle data, whether a noise level of a battery management system exceeds a first threshold. In response to determining the noise level exceeds the first threshold, the method may include determining an initial state of charge of the battery pack using coulomb counting by reversing the charge cycle data. In response to determining the noise level does not exceed the first threshold, the method may include determining whether a rest time before charge cycle exceeds a second threshold. In response to determining the rest time before charge cycle does not exceed the second threshold, the method may include determining the initial state of charge of the battery pack using coulomb counting by reversing the charge cycle data.

    Abstract: The present invention describes a mannoprotein solution which has a turbidity, when measured by nephelometry at a concentration of 200 g/l of mannoprotein and at a pH in the range of pH 4 to pH 8 lower than 70 NTU, preferably lower than 60 NTU, more preferably lower than 50 NTU, most preferably lower than 40 NTU. This solution can be advantageously used in the stabilisation of wine against tartrate salt precipitation because it is very clear and can be added directly to the wine without causing any turbidity.

    Abstract: The present invention describes a process to improve the activity as wine stabiliser of a mannoprotein, comprising treating a mannoprotein with a basic solution at a pH of at least 9. The mannoprotein obtainable by this process is more effective in stabilising wine against tartrate precipitation or protein haze formation when compared with the mannoprotein prior to the treatment with basic solution.
